I do believe and have experience in that if a technology is seen being done by one or two 'lead farmers' in a community, it won't be a problem for the others to just follow suit the next season.

You had done quite good to be part of the community. We really need to go into the communities and be part of them. We learn better that way, and the community can accept us easily. we would come up with our ideas together as a community, or you can target the most influential persons within a community for you to take off easily within a community. The problem that we have is that we need to be recognised within the communities that we work in. Yes, it's unavoidable but we should let the community lead and we keep a low profile.
